Dave's Cupboard: Pickled Lamb's Tongues

This gentleman took it upon himself to produce home made pickled lambs tongue and they look great! My mouth is watering just looking at the picture of the finished product. Of course I am a person that is pickled crazy, pickle it and I will eat it!

We have looked at making them commercially but unfortunately in our part of the country pickled lambs tongue is a product that is nearly unknown. The expense to make them commercially requires a good market locally and we do not have that in Wisconsin.

We will continue to search for a commercial producer and if we find one we will definitely stock them.

The link to Dave's Cupboard Blog is below which gives great instructions on how to do it at home. Just a note of caution, be sure to refrigerate any homemade pickled products for safety.
